#b23912 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b23912 is composed of 69.8% red, 22.4%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68% magenta, 89.9%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 14.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.6% and a lightness of 38.4%. #b23912 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7224 with #650000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#b23912 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b23912 has RGB values of R:178, G:57,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.68, Y:0.9,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11680018.
